Things to See Around ISDC 2027
Nearby Space and Aviation Attractions:
The Griffith Observatory sits on the slopes of Mount Hollywood, serving as Southern California’s premier gateway to the cosmos. Located at 2800 East Observatory Road in Los Angeles, it offers public space exploration alongside sweeping views of the city and the Hollywood Sign.
- Public Telescopes & Exhibits: The Observatory provides free public telescope viewing every clear night it is open (including its historic 12-inch Zeiss refracting telescope and lawn telescopes) and houses multiple indoor exhibit galleries featuring interactive science displays.
- Planetarium Shows: The Samuel Oschin Planetarium features live astronomy presentations led by a storyteller for every show.
The California Science Center is a bit further inland at Exposition Park but stands as the area's premier destination for space exploration. Its air and space galleries trace aviation history from early flight to cosmic journeys.
- Space Shuttle Endeavour: Serves as the permanent home of the famous NASA orbiter.
- Historic Craft: Features a supersonic Lockheed A-12 Blackbird spy plane and various historic space capsules.
The Columbia Memorial Space Center is located east of LAX in Downey on the historic site where the Apollo Command Modules were built. It functions as an official NASA partner organization focused on space science education.
- Space Architecture: Commemorates the location where the Space Shuttle was conceived and Apollo components were manufactured.
- Interactive Labs: Offers family-friendly, hands-on space science exhibits and simulated mission control experiences.
